Catherynne M. Valente (born May 5, 1979) is an American author of speculative fiction, poetry, and literary criticism, best known for novels like the Orphan's Tales series, Palimpsest, Deathless, and the Fairyland series including The Girl Who Circumnavigated Fairyland in a Ship of Her Own Making. She has won major awards including the James Tiptree Jr. Award, Andre Norton Award, Mythopoeic Award, multiple Locus Awards, Hugo, Lambda Literary, and others, and was a finalist for Nebula and World Fantasy Awards; she lives in Maine and coined the term "mythpunk."Wikipedia.com.
